2007 Sportsmobile RB E350 6.0 Diesel 4x4….pricing?

I am the fortunate owner of a great sportsmobile that I bought two years ago from stkine through this forum. We’ve loved the van and taken great care of her, but I just want a little more comfort and privacy than a porta-potty! We are about to take delivery on a new EarthCruiser TerraNova and are starting to think about helping “Nellie” get to her next home. Rather than re-invent the wheel I’ve taken the liberty of pasting in most of the details from the original listing below.

Would greatly appreciate thoughts from this august group on value in today’s market.

Updates/Upgrades over the last two years:
Mileage: approximately 122k, mostly highway (two cross country trips and a few VA-ME and VA to NC trips). No serious off-roading, mostly overnight camping on trips.
Location: North Idaho
—120,000 mile service, including replacing A/C and Charge Air Cooler (CAC) tubes ($4500 - late 2021)
—New turbocharger ($2900 - Late 2021)
—New Toyo opencountry tires with about 5k on them (we ran over a falling tree and popped a tire)
—New Pioneer radio with backup camera
—New Edge CST-3 engine monitor (very cool)
—diligently changed oil and oil filters and performed routine maintenance


From stkine’s listing:
• Second owner, purchased her with 25,000 miles on the clock – always garaged and will fit in 9’ garage
• RB 50 layout with Electric Pop-top bed, A/C, Norcold 2.7 CF Fridge, ARB HID Lights, Transfer Flow 46 Gal Fuel Tank, Atlas 2 Speed Transfer Case, Dynatrac 60 Frt Diff and solid Axle with ARB Air Locker,10 Gal Fresh Water, 5 Gal Gray Water, Kenwood KDC-X794 Music Sys, Edge Insight Engine Monitor, Extremeaire Air Compressor, Amsoil Bypass filter system, Engine coolant filter, Warn Hubs, Warn Winch M12,000 with Viking winch line (125’ 3/8”), Flat Plate Hot Water & Pump, Exterior Shower, Under Floor Storage, Yakima Tracks, Espar D4 Airtronic Heater with high Alt Kit, Fiamma F45 Awning, 120 Watt Solar with Blue Sky Controller, Trip-lite 2000 Inverter, Aluminess Trojan Frt & Rear Bumper with tire carrier and cargo tray, Aluminess Ladder, Lifeline AGM 4D House Battery (Nov 2013), Two Odyssey 65-PC 1750 Chassis Batteries (Mar 2018), drivers leather chair showing some wear but no holes, and rear seat is like new as always had custom slip cover on it- lens to fog light cracked but I don’t use them, the ARB HID are incredibly bright
• R/R Turbo with new Garrett, VGT Soleniod and Pigtail (June 2017 88,000 miles), R/R Shocks Frt/Back with Fox tuned by Agile Off Road for SMB (94,000 miles)
• 6.0l Engine removed May 2014 at 62,450 miles to fix bed plate oil leak, also new Bullet Proof Diesel EGR Cooler & Gasket Set, New Oil cooler, HPOP update kit installed and new serpentine belt - no leaks any where!
• Toyo AT 285/75 R17 have only 5,000 miles on them
